"Casa Madero Hotel Boutique was an excellent stay. The location is ideal, just a block or two outside the historic center. Close enough to walk there in about fifteen minutes, yet far enough to enjoy peace and quiet.
The room was incredible. The showers and bathrooms were modern and spotless, and it truly felt like the hotel had just been remodeled. The common spaces were beautiful and perfect for relaxing with a book.
Breakfast was great. You can enjoy the included options or order something extra, and the service was consistently warm and attentive.
Right around the hotel there are restaurants, a coffee shop, and some local art, which made the area even more enjoyable. The hotel is very well taken care of and the staff takes pride in the experience. I have nothing but great things to say and would happily stay here again."
